New Jersey's coastal humidity and inland temperature fluctuations create constant stress on commercial roofs. Freeze-thaw cycles in winter and intense summer sun accelerate wear. Proper material selection and installation are paramount to prevent leaks and structural damage, particularly in the varied architectural styles found across the state. New Jersey's climate presents several common commercial roofing challenges. These include damage from heavy snow loads in winter, wind uplift along the coast, and deterioration caused by intense summer sun and humidity. Ponding water is also a frequent problem if drainage systems are not properly maintained. Addressing these issues promptly is vital for protecting your business assets.
